Min‐Jin Kwak is a scholar working on Molecular Biology, Food Science and Animal Science and Zoology. According to data from OpenAlex, Min‐Jin Kwak has authored 43 papers receiving a total of 321 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Molecular Biology, 10 papers in Food Science and 8 papers in Animal Science and Zoology. Recurrent topics in Min‐Jin Kwak's work include Gut microbiota and health (18 papers), Probiotics and Fermented Foods (8 papers) and Animal Nutrition and Physiology (8 papers). Min‐Jin Kwak is often cited by papers focused on Gut microbiota and health (18 papers), Probiotics and Fermented Foods (8 papers) and Animal Nutrition and Physiology (8 papers). Min‐Jin Kwak collaborates with scholars based in South Korea, United States and Puerto Rico. Min‐Jin Kwak's co-authors include Younghoon Kim, Kwang‐Youn Whang, Sangnam Oh, Byong‐Hun Jeon, Ju Kyoung Oh, Sae Hun Kim, Sung Hun Kim, Hyun‐Kyung Park, Dae‐Kyung Kang and J.-S. Eun and has published in prestigious journals such as SHILAP Revista de lepidopterología, Renewable and Sustainable Energy Reviews and The Science of The Total Environment.
